掌握AI全栈技能,构建未来技术架构
在当今这个快速发展的时代,人工智能(AI)已经成为了推动各行各业进步的关键力量。随着技术的不断进步,AI的应用范围也在不断扩大,从自动驾驶、智能家居到医疗诊断和金融风控等,AI的身影无处不在。因此,掌握AI全栈技能,构建一个高效、灵活且可扩展的未来技术架构变得尤为重要。本文将探讨如何通过掌握AI全栈技能,构建一个能够应对未来挑战的技术架构。
一、理解AI全栈技能
AI全栈技能是指一个人在人工智能领域的所有技能,包括机器学习、深度学习、自然语言处理、计算机视觉、语音识别、数据挖掘、知识图谱等。这些技能是构建高效、灵活且可扩展的未来技术架构的基础。只有掌握了这些技能,才能更好地理解和应用AI技术,从而为项目或企业创造价值。
二、构建技术架构
构建一个高效的技术架构需要综合考虑多个因素,包括硬件资源、软件平台、数据处理流程、算法优化等。以下是一个构建未来技术架构的步骤:
1. 确定目标和需求:首先,需要明确项目或企业的业务目标和技术需求,以便选择合适的技术和工具。
2. 评估现有技术:对现有技术进行评估,了解其优缺点,以便选择最适合的技术组合。
3. 设计技术架构:根据目标和需求,设计一个高效、灵活且可扩展的技术架构,确保各个组件之间能够协同工作。
4. 实现技术架构:按照设计好的技术架构,逐步实现各个组件的功能,确保整个系统的稳定性和性能。
5. 测试和优化:对实现后的技术架构进行测试和优化,确保其能够满足业务需求和技术标准。
6. 持续迭代和升级:随着技术的发展和业务的变化,持续对技术架构进行迭代和升级,以保持竞争力。
三、实践案例
以一个智能客服系统为例,我们可以构建一个基于AI全栈技能的未来技术架构。在这个系统中,我们使用机器学习算法来分析客户的问题,使用自然语言处理技术来理解客户的表达方式,使用计算机视觉技术来识别客户的表情和动作,以及使用语音识别技术来处理客户的语音输入。通过这些技术的综合应用,我们能够为客户提供更加智能、个性化的服务,从而提高客户满意度和忠诚度。
总结
掌握AI全栈技能并构建一个高效、灵活且可扩展的未来技术架构对于企业和项目的成功至关重要。通过深入了解AI技术,我们可以更好地理解客户需求,提供更优质的服务,从而在激烈的市场竞争中立于不败之地。在未来的发展中,我们需要继续关注新技术的涌现和应用,不断优化和完善我们的技术架构,以应对不断变化的挑战。